#c0cc89 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c0cc89 is composed of 75.3% red, 80%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 70.7 degrees, a saturation of 39.6% and a lightness of 66.9%. #c0cc89 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#819913.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#c0cc89

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050502 is the darkest color, while #fafb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c0cc89

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abacaa is the less saturated color, while #ddfa5c is the most saturated one.
